|
|
|
|
|
|
|
|
</el-col> |
|
|
</el-col> |
|
|
<el-col :span="8.5"> |
|
|
<el-col :span="8.5"> |
|
|
<div class="block"> |
|
|
<div class="block"> |
|
|
<span class="demonstration">按日</span> |
|
|
|
|
|
<el-date-picker |
|
|
|
|
|
type="date" |
|
|
|
|
|
v-model="queryParams.strDay" |
|
|
|
|
|
size="mini" |
|
|
|
|
|
format="yyyy 年 MM 月 dd 日" |
|
|
|
|
|
value-format="yyyy-MM-dd" |
|
|
|
|
|
placeholder="选择日"> |
|
|
|
|
|
</el-date-picker> |
|
|
|
|
|
|
|
|
|
|
|
<span class="demonstration">按月</span> |
|
|
|
|
|
<el-date-picker |
|
|
|
|
|
v-model="queryParams.strMonth" |
|
|
|
|
|
type="month" |
|
|
|
|
|
size="mini" |
|
|
|
|
|
format="yyyy 年 MM 月" |
|
|
|
|
|
value-format="yyyy-MM" |
|
|
|
|
|
placeholder="选择月"> |
|
|
|
|
|
</el-date-picker> |
|
|
|
|
|
</div> |
|
|
|
|
|
|
|
|
<span class="demonstration">按日</span> |
|
|
|
|
|
<el-date-picker |
|
|
|
|
|
type="date" |
|
|
|
|
|
v-model="queryParams.strDay" |
|
|
|
|
|
size="mini" |
|
|
|
|
|
format="yyyy 年 MM 月 dd 日" |
|
|
|
|
|
value-format="yyyy-MM-dd" |
|
|
|
|
|
placeholder="选择日"> |
|
|
|
|
|
</el-date-picker> |
|
|
|
|
|
|
|
|
|
|
|
<span class="demonstration">按月</span> |
|
|
|
|
|
<el-date-picker |
|
|
|
|
|
v-model="queryParams.strMonth" |
|
|
|
|
|
type="month" |
|
|
|
|
|
size="mini" |
|
|
|
|
|
format="yyyy 年 MM 月" |
|
|
|
|
|
value-format="yyyy-MM" |
|
|
|
|
|
placeholder="选择月"> |
|
|
|
|
|
</el-date-picker> |
|
|
|
|
|
|
|
|
|
|
|
<el-select |
|
|
|
|
|
v-model="queryParams.modelType" |
|
|
|
|
|
placeholder="请选择导出模版" |
|
|
|
|
|
size="mini" |
|
|
|
|
|
clearable |
|
|
|
|
|
> |
|
|
|
|
|
<el-option |
|
|
|
|
|
v-for="dict in modelTypeDate" |
|
|
|
|
|
:key="dict.value" |
|
|
|
|
|
:label="dict.label" |
|
|
|
|
|
:value="dict.value" |
|
|
|
|
|
/> |
|
|
|
|
|
</el-select> |
|
|
|
|
|
</div> |
|
|
</el-col> |
|
|
</el-col> |
|
|
<right-toolbar :show-search.sync="showSearch" @queryTable="getList" /> |
|
|
<right-toolbar :show-search.sync="showSearch" @queryTable="getList" /> |
|
|
</el-row> |
|
|
</el-row> |
|
|
|
|
|
|
|
|
exportRange: undefined, |
|
|
exportRange: undefined, |
|
|
strDay: undefined, |
|
|
strDay: undefined, |
|
|
strMonth: undefined, |
|
|
strMonth: undefined, |
|
|
|
|
|
modelType: undefined |
|
|
}, |
|
|
}, |
|
|
|
|
|
modelTypeDate: [{label: '国内', value: 'guonei'},{label: '日本', value: 'riben'}], |
|
|
// 表单参数 |
|
|
// 表单参数 |
|
|
form: {}, |
|
|
form: {}, |
|
|
// 结果 |
|
|
// 结果 |
|
|
|
|
|
|
|
|
this.$modal.msgError('日,月必须选择一个') |
|
|
this.$modal.msgError('日,月必须选择一个') |
|
|
return |
|
|
return |
|
|
} |
|
|
} |
|
|
|
|
|
if(!this.queryParams.modelType){ |
|
|
|
|
|
this.$modal.msgError('必须选择模版!') |
|
|
|
|
|
return |
|
|
|
|
|
} |
|
|
this.download( |
|
|
this.download( |
|
|
'dk/record/exportNew', |
|
|
'dk/record/exportNew', |
|
|
{ |
|
|
{ |